How an Egg Cooker Works

An egg cooker uses a precisely small amount of water and a controlled heating element to produce steam. It is this steam — not a full pot of boiling water — that cooks the eggs. Here is the full cycle:

  1. Water is measured and added to the heating plate at the base. The amount of water used determines the doneness level — soft, medium, or hard — because more water means more steam and longer cooking time.
  2. The heating element activates. A flat, disc-shaped element beneath the water tray heats rapidly, bringing the small amount of water to a boil almost immediately.
  3. Steam rises through the egg tray. Eggs sit in moulded cups above the heating tray and are cooked by the hot steam rising around them.
  4. A bimetallic thermostat monitors temperature. Once the water has fully evaporated, the heating plate temperature rises sharply. The thermostat detects this and cuts power to the element.
  5. An audible buzzer or indicator alerts the user that cooking is complete on many models.
  6. A poaching tray is included in most models for poached eggs, functioning on the same steam principle.

The simplicity of the egg cooker means there are few components — but when any one of them fails, the unit either stops working entirely or produces unreliable results.

Common Egg Cooker Issues We Fix

Problem Likely Cause Our Fix
Unit not powering on Blown fuse or faulty power cord Fuse or cord replacement
Water not heating / no steam Failed heating element Element replacement
Eggs always overcooked Thermostat not cutting off at correct temperature Thermostat replacement
Eggs always undercooked Thermostat cutting off too early Thermostat calibration or replacement
Buzzer not sounding Faulty buzzer component Buzzer replacement
Indicator light not working Blown lamp or loose wiring Lamp or wiring repair
Heating plate heavily scaled Hard water mineral buildup Professional descaling
Unit cutting off mid-cycle Loose internal wiring or intermittent fault Wiring inspection and repair
Lid not fitting properly Warped or cracked lid Lid replacement
Burning smell from base Wiring fault or degraded element Full inspection and repair
